Job description
A Children’s Music Academy (CMA) teacher is responsible for implementing the CMA curriculum, ensuring each child and parent have a positive and successful CMA experience. A teacher is responsible for the care and well-being of each family who attends a Children’s Music Academy class. Ultimately, it is the teacher’s responsibility to teach children music skills in a creative, positive, and non-pressured environment through the implementation of Children’s Music Academy’s curriculum and help them develop lifelong musical appreciation and aptitude.
The qualities we are looking for in a teacher include:
Minimum of three years teaching children with some part of that experience in a group setting
Piano skills at the Intermediate level or above
Self-confident and hard-working
Sense of organization and attention to detail
Ability to learn and teach the broad-based curriculum
Strong singing voice
Availability for varied class schedule
Desire to teach in a group setting with students and their parent
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
Teach weekly 60-minute classes through the school year with summers off
Maintain relationship with students /parents throughout the week (when applicable)
Participate in training (live and recorded)
Distribute lesson and marketing materials (as needed)
Keep attendance records and additional payroll documentation
Facilitate make-up classes (when necessary)
Bachelor’s degree is required. We prefer a major or minor in music performance or education, however, comparable music education is acceptable.
